most times bagged guys use shocks that are too short and are made for short travel springs. you want a gas charged long travel shock. I have shocks from a jeep rubicon, 9-10" travel and gas charged, my ride is pillow soft even a couple inches off the ground.

make sure you have the right bag too and are running the right air pressure. your driving pressures should be 80-90 for the front and 30-60 for the rear. if they are higher than that, the spring rate is also very high.
